People watch these protests and riots going on and wonder how all this will end. When we first seek our Lord God, He shall give us an expectant end. He wants to give us a hope and a future, not evil. But we need to seek Him in prayer.
How can we turn the angry hearts around and live in peace with our neighbors? We find the answer in Proverbs 25:21-22, ‘If your enemy be hungry, give him bread to eat; and if he be thirsty, give him water to drink: for you shall heap coals of fire on his head, and the Lord shall reward you.’ Because Jesus, Himself said, ‘but I say to you, Love your enemies, bless them that curse you, do good to them that hate you, and pray for them which spitefully use you, and persecute you’ (Matthew 5:44).
